does the 9.6 nmh batteries add to overall speed of these r/cs
by Tamm on 2010-01-27 08:02:31 UTC
I am not too sure if they add to the overall speed but the Nmh batts that i use are rated at
2200mah they last about an hour depending on how much i use the turbo function.
by djdarkforces on 2010-01-27 08:09:07 UTC
ye a bit more speed but gives it a nice power boost more than anything else
by djdarkforces on 2010-01-27 10:54:03 UTC
just read this again where u oning about aa batterys to a 9.6 pack then it would be like i said above but if ur oning about 9.6 tyco standard packs to a 9.6 ni mh pack then it does a bit not alot tho i do use dickies turbo 9.6v ni mh 1300s bought em on ebay 2 for 10 pounds just last twice as long as a standard bat i get about 20 min in speed gear on the fast traxx where ur lucky to get about 8 min on a standard tyco pack
by dragon on 2010-01-27 14:45:56 UTC
Sounds like the ni mh batteries are better. Why not use those more then? Is there any downside?
by djdarkforces on 2010-01-27 19:59:16 UTC
theres no down sides as far as i know on ni mh they have no memmory loss can charge em when ever u feel like and come with higher mah ive seen some 9.6v about that come with 2600mah now i bet they pack a punch where as ni cd ur sopose to only charge them when they are just about loosing power keep the life in them or they wont last as long u will notice after awhile it will run for about 5 min ::) when it used to last about 10mins before i use all packs just to stop them losing there memmory
